These days, finding an affordable place to live in the Trail area can be challenging. Home prices in Trail are now at a median cost of $369,513, higher than the Oregon average of $365,363.
The average cost of rent is $1,070/mo in Trail, primarily driven by the current value of real estate in the Trail area. While nearly 38.34% of residents own their homes outright in Trail, 18.84% rent.
Housing affordability isn’t just about home prices, though. The average household income in Trail is $3,769 per month. Households that rent pay about 28.38% of their income on rent here. Trail's most expensive areas are in the western regions, while the cheapest areas are in the northwestern parts of the city.
